
Balsam Cove Campground is in beautiful Orland, Maine, conveniently close to many attractions. Enjoy being tucked away at a peaceful lakeside setting while being close to Bar Harbor, Acadia National Park and the rocky coast, historic Bucksport, and Bangor with its shopping, dining, malls, entertainment, and more.
Located on pristine Toddy Pond, Maine's "best kept secret, " where you often see the Loon, Canada Goose, and Mallard duck, and where you can experience the best fishing around. With a variety of sites to choose from, you're sure to find what you need. Bring your tent, RV, or rent a rustic one room log cabin that sleeps up to four people and includes a microwave, small refrigerator, and a roomy covered porch to relax and enjoy the scenery from.

Sleeps up to four people. Two adults and two children are included in price. Four adults may occupy cabin with addition charges (absolute maximum of four people of any age). Full bed and set of bunks (you must supply your own bedding or sleeping bags) No bathroom. Five rental RVs are available at Balsam Cove Campground.

If you love the combination of Lakes and Ocean, we hope you'll put Balsam Cove Campground in your camping plans for the coming season. Toddy Pond is located in the midcoast/Downeast area of Maine in the town of Orland. It is unique in that this area, just 15 miles West of Ellsworth and the Bar Harbor area, is better known for its ocean view - but Toddy Pond is one of those 'Bonuses'.
